我正在使用页面上的表单将数据发布到iFrame(这可能会发生与用户请求的次数相同)如下所示:
Target an iframe with a HTML Post with jQuery
我希望能够在收到响应并填充iframe时在父页面中执行某些操作(调整iframe的大小,显示它,如果以前是隐藏的等等)。有没有办法做到这一点?
我只想在页面加载到iframe时执行此操作,而不是在父页面首次加载时执行此操作。
答案 0 :(得分:1)
将以下javascript发布到iframe。
$('#theId', window.parent.document).html();
从那里你可以控制父母及其所有组成部分。
答案 1 :(得分:0)
我最后添加了一个回调使用(“#frameID”)。load(),这似乎有效。